Have you ever thought to escape from the madness of your home and come into a completely different place so that you can live as per your own way? Well I was never one of those, but living in the hostel has taught me more than the classroom learning because there are many lessons in life that books can’t teach you. People have different perceptions about hostel life. Some find it too exciting while the other one is filled with mixed emotions as he is about to come at a strange place far away from his home. So basically, hostel is a new world to live in which makes you smart, active, independent and learner and everyone must experience this life

Here are some of the basic reasons why this is an experience to be remembered for lifetime:
Learn to be independent
From the childhood, you have been pampered by your parents and they have done every possible thing to make you happy. But once you come to a new place, you realize that you cannot rely on your parents for every small thing. At so many stages, you take such decisions where there are no backups available. So hostel life teaches you to work on your own as it is really important to be independent in today’s world and it is a biggest lesson one learns while staying at a hostel. This may appear a bit troublesome in the beginning, but you get used to it after sometime and also turn into a confident person.
Home away from home
Isn’t it strange, how a person leaves his own place to reside in a new environment with strangers who gradually becomes his own family members? Though in initial days, people feel homesick. But once days keep going on, they start enjoying this life. You fight like an animal and cry like an idiot with your mates but those people are also the reason behind your smile. At the time of any problem, you know that you aren’t alone as they are standing by you not matter what.
Warden’s strict rules and punishments becomes the part of your daily routine. But when it comes to protection and concern, there’s no one better than him/her. From crying on the first day due to the feeling of strangeness to crying on the last day to leave those strangers, hostel becomes your home away from home.

Time and money management
Whether you excel at any other thing or not, managing time and money are the sure shots during this lodging. Being at home, we tend to happily spend the money wherever we wished to. But once you come out of your comfort place, you have monthly expenses that you need to spend sensibly. When you are given a particular amount of money, you definitely learn its value. Also, you learn the importance of time. Despite of all the regular fun and gossips in a hostel, you know how to take out time for your studies and assignments as these are the significant reasons behind your stay miles away from your family. This is how, hostel life teaches you to manage time and money in an accurate manner.
Fun, joy and Celebrations
Hostelers do not need a specific reason to celebrate. No matter if it is someone’s birthday or the other one’s bad day due to getting low marks in a test, you would find every kind of celebration in a hostel. Deciding what to do a night before, contributing money, dividing work among students and putting their best in every party, this is what hostlers do to make an event a memorable one. But these little gatherings lighten up everyone’s mood and fill the students with new zeal and enthusiasm.
Every small occasion and festival is celebrated with utmost pleasure and joy. And the sole purpose behind such events is to bring a sense of togetherness. (Well, I have no idea how much I’m going to miss these celebrations after my hostel life gets over)
The more you share, the more you care
We have always been taught that sharing is caring. But I understood the real meaning of this phrase after getting entered in my hostel life.
From sharing bed to wearing clothes & footwear of each others to eagerly waiting for your friend who is returning from home along with his\her “Ghar ka Khana”, hostel mates know how to share their stuffs with one another. Not only food and accessories, your random problems, serious issues, deep secrets are also being shared to feel lighter and get a sensible advice which rarely comes out from your idiotic creatures. So hostel life never fails to teach you the actual meaning of sharing.
Lifelong connections and memories
One of the most interesting reasons to experience such temporary accommodations is you come across with people from various cultures and backgrounds. You get to know about their lifestyles, opinions on different things. Generally friends gained at hostel are the ones that remain for our lifetime. They know about our crazy habits, silly tantrums but still choose to be with us. Time spent with them is indeed worth to remember. And such bonds results into a lifetime connections with whom you’ve cherished every little memory.
This life brings out the real you and extremely valuable memories for life. Some of them are unquestionably terrible; however most of them are immense and priceless. No matter how long a pile of clothes waiting to be washed or how pathetic the mess food is, hostlers knows how to manage things in their own way.
Enjoy every little moment of your hostel life because such madness won’t ever come back! 🙂
